Christians As Family Advocates is located in Eugene, OR. The organization was established in 1997. According to its NTEE Classification (P43) the organization is classified as: Family Violence Shelters, under the broad grouping of Human Services and related organizations. As of 12/2022, Christians As Family Advocates employed 31 individuals.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Christians As Family Advocates is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
For the year ending 12/2022, Christians As Family Advocates generated $2.1m in total revenue. This organization has experienced exceptional growth, as over the past 8 years, it has increased revenue by an average of 12.6% each year . All expenses for the organization totaled $2.1m during the year ending 12/2022. While expenses have increased by 13.0% per year over the past 8 years. Describe the Organization's Mission:
Part 3 - Line 1
PROVIDE LOW-COST OR NO-COST EDUCATION, TRAINING, RESOURCES AND SERVICES ADDRESSING NEEDS RESULTING FROM FAMILY ABUSE WITHIN THE CHRISTIAN COMMUNITY
Describe the Organization's Program Activity:
Part 3 - Line 4a
PROFESSIONAL COUNSELING AND NEUROFEEDBACK FOR ALL AGES, INDIVIDUALS, COUPLES AND FAMILIES. LICENSED AND MASTER LEVEL THERAPISTS ARE AVAILABLE TO WORK WITH CLIENTS TOWARD MENTAL HEALTH GOALS.
DIRECTIONS TO CONNECT TRAINING PROGRAM AND EVERY CHILD PROGRAM. PROVIDE SUPERVISED VISITS PROGRAM.
OUTGROWING POWER, ANGER AND CONTROL (OPAC) IS A PROFESSIONALLY LED GROUP FOR MEN AND WOMEN WHO USE ANGER TO CONTROL ABUSIVELY IN RELATIONSHIPS AND DESIRE TO CHANGE. OPAC IS A STATE APPROVED BATTERER INTERVENTION PROGRAM.
SAFE FAMILIES IS A PROGRAM THAT CALLS ON THE CHURCH COMMUNITY TO JOIN TOGETHER TO CREATE A SUPPORT SYSTEM FOR FAMILIES AND CHILDREN TO HELP GET THEM BACK ON THEIR FEET DURING A TEMPORARY CRISIS.
